www问答网
所有问题
当前搜索:
c程序编译后生成什么程序
用
编译程序
可将
c语言源程序
变为
什么程序
?
答:
你好,C语言通过编译之后,
会变为计算机能够执行的程序
。源程序(源代码)是指按照一定的程序设计语言规范编写的未经过编译的文本文件,是具有可读性的计算机语言指令。可以比作自己手写的程序代码。可执行程序(Executable Program,EXE file)是可以在操作系统存储空间中浮动定位的二进制可执行程序。一般软件安装后...
编写一个
c语言程序
直到运行,经过几个步骤?每一步
生成
的
文件
类型是
什么
类...
答:
首先建立源代码(生成.
c
或者.cpp文件),然后编译(生成.o文件),最后链接(生成可执行文件,windows下是.exe文件。)举个例子:lizi.cpp(编写代码文件)lizi.o(
编译后生成文件
)lizi.exe(链接后生成可执行文件)现在大多数人都用可视化的编写软件,从
源程序
到可执行文件的中间过程肯定看不到的 ...
C语言源程序文件
名的后缀是.OBJ,经过
编译后
,
生成文件
的后缀是
什么
?经过...
答:
C语言源程序文件名的后缀是.c。
C源程序经过C编译程序编译之后生成一个后缀为.OBJ的二进制文件
,然后由称为“连接程序”的软件,把此.OBJ文件与C语言提供的各种库函数连接起来生成一个后缀为.EXE的可执行文件。由高级语言编写的程序称为“源程序”,把由二进制代码表示的程序称为“目标程序”。为了把...
C语言源程序文件
经过
编译
连接
之后生成
一个后缀为___的文件。
答:
如果只生成一个
文件
,那么这个题目答案是B。
编译
(compile)
后生成
目标文件,后缀:.obj。也就是机器码。然后链接器 (Linker) 连接生成可执行文件,后缀:.exe。最后运行命令(go),直接运行.exe文件。
C语言
执行过程
生成
的三种
文件
和扩展名
答:
用C语言编写的程序成为C语言源程序,
源程序文件
的扩展名为“.c”。源程序经
编译生成
目标文件(".obj")。把目标文件与各种库函数连接起来,生成可执行文件(“.exe”).C语言程序可以使用在任意架构的处理器上,只要那种架构的处理器具有对应的
C语言编译
器和库,然后将C源代码编译、连接成目标二进制...
为什么
c语言编译之后生成
的是.exe?
答:
Windows下的编译套件:cl.exe:
编译程序
link.exe:链接程序 lib.exe:lib库加载程序 nmake.exe:构建工具 .exe是Windows上能运行程序格式。不同平台后缀不同 比如在Linux平台使用gcc
编译后生成
.out
文件
没必要纠结后缀。
c语言源程序文件
经过
编译后生成文件
的扩展名
答:
c语言源程序文件
经过
编译后生成文件
的扩展名.obj。当
C语言
源代码被编译后,通常会生成一个“.o”(object file)文件。这个文件包含了编译器所产生的机器代码,但是它还没有被链接到其他模块或库中。相应地,在不同的操作系统上可能会有不同的后缀名和二进制格式。例如,Windows上的Visual C++编译器...
C语言编译后
是
生成
汇编代码还是直接生成机器代码??
答:
这当然是不对的。(当然有直接
生成
机器码的
编译
器,不过不是我们常见的)实际上编译出的
程序
是操作系统相关的,那是因为不同的操作系统的函数库是不相同的。编译器就是将程序与操作系统的函数库链接(比如屏幕的显示,键盘的输入等)。当然只会有少量机器码。
C语言程序编译后产生哪些
类型的
文件
?这些文件的作用是什么?
答:
第一步是预处理,包括语法检查等工作。gcc -P abc.
c
第二步由
源程序
生产汇编
语言代码
。gcc -S abc.c 会生成abc.s文件,这个文件里就是汇编代码。第三步
编译
器生成目标代码,一个源
文件生成
一个目标代码。gcc -c abc.c 会生成abc.o 第四步连接器从目标代码生成可执行文件。gcc abc.o 2、...
c语言源程序文件
经过
c编译程序编译
连接
之后生成
一个后缀为
什么
答:
“.exe”
C语言
源
文件
后缀名是“.c”,
编译生成
的文件后缀名是“.obj”,连接后可执行文件的后缀名是“.exe”。
c语言
是一门面向过程、抽象化的通用
程序
设计语言,广泛应用于底层开发。C语言具有高效、灵活、功能丰富、表达力强和较高的可移植性等特点,在程序设计中备受青睐。
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
c语言编译后生成什么程序
c语言编译产生的文件
c语言编译后生成什么文件
怎么样执行C语言的程序
c语言源程序的扩展名为
c语言程序的基本结构单位是什么
c语言代码生成器
c程序经过编译生成什么
程序经过编译生成什么文件